00002 #include "converse.h"
00003 
00004 #include <spi/UPC.h>
00005 #include <spi/UPC_Events.h>
00006 #include <iostream>
00007 
00008 
00009 
00011 void initBGP_UPC_Counters(void) {
00012 
00013     
00014     BGP_UPC_Initialize();
00015 
00016 
00017     
00018     
00019     
00020     
00021     
00022     BGP_UPC_Mode_t counter_mode = BGP_UPC_MODE_2;
00023     BGP_UPC_Event_Edge_t counter_trigger = BGP_UPC_CFG_EDGE_DEFAULT;
00024     
00025     BGP_UPC_Initialize_Counter_Config(counter_mode, counter_trigger);
00026 
00027     BGP_UPC_Zero_Counter_Values();
00028     BGP_UPC_Start(0);
00029 
00030 }
